Chikhali Population - Hingoli, Maharashtra

Chikhali is a medium size village located in Kalamnuri Taluka of Hingoli district, Maharashtra with total 396 families residing. The Chikhali village has population of 1974 of which 1000 are males while 974 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Chikhali village population of children with age 0-6 is 259 which makes up 13.12 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Chikhali village is 974 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Chikhali as per census is 977, higher than Maharashtra average of 894.

Chikhali village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Chikhali village was 72.36 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Chikhali Male literacy stands at 79.86 % while female literacy rate was 64.66 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 15.30 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.76 % of total population in Chikhali village.

Work Profile

In Chikhali village out of total population, 1127 were engaged in work activities. 96.63 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 3.37 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1127 workers engaged in Main Work, 504 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 426 were Agricultural labourer.
